Aerodynamic balance : It is the metod of reducing control surface hinge moment by providing aerodynamic surface ahead of hinge axis . Aerodynamic centre : The point about which there is no change of moment with change in angle of incidence / attack . It may also be defined as the point about which resultant force appears to rotate with change of angle if incidence / attack.it is also called as axis of constant moments . Angle of attack : It is defined as the angle between wing chord of an aircraft to local undisturbed airflow direction ina an aircraft . Autopilot : It is an airborne electronic system in which automatic stabilization of an aircraft about its three axes is crried and restores its original flight path too. Cabin : It is defined as enclosure for aircraft occupants . it is also known as cockpit or flight deck. Camber : It is defined as the maximnum distance between the mean camber line of an aerofail section and the chord line . it is perpendicular ooto the chord line and it is the centerline of the areofail. Critical mach number : The free steam mach number at which sonicflow is first obtained some where on the airfoil surface is called the critical mach number of the airfoil . Drag : It is define as retarding force acting upon body in relative motion through fluid . it is parallel to the relative wing and also in same direction . Drag co-efficient : It is a non dimesional co-efficient which is equal to total drag to 1/2 pv2s. Dynamic lift : Aerodynamic lift due to the movement of the air relative to a lighter than air aircraft.
